pub struct RcHeightfieldLayerSet(/* private fields */);Implementations§
Source§impl RcHeightfieldLayerSet
impl RcHeightfieldLayerSet
pub fn new() -> RcHeightfieldLayerSet
pub fn as_ptr(&self) -> *const CxxRcHeightfieldLayerSet
pub fn as_mut_ptr(&mut self) -> *mut CxxRcHeightfieldLayerSet
pub fn layers(&self) -> &[RcHeightfieldLayer]
pub fn layers_mut(&mut self) -> &mut [RcHeightfieldLayer]
pub fn nlayers(&self) -> usize
Trait Implementations§
Source§impl Debug for RcHeightfieldLayerSet
impl Debug for RcHeightfieldLayerSet
Source§impl Deref for RcHeightfieldLayerSet
impl Deref for RcHeightfieldLayerSet
Source§impl DerefMut for RcHeightfieldLayerSet
impl DerefMut for RcHeightfieldLayerSet
Auto Trait Implementations§
impl Freeze for RcHeightfieldLayerSet
impl RefUnwindSafe for RcHeightfieldLayerSet
impl !Send for RcHeightfieldLayerSet
impl !Sync for RcHeightfieldLayerSet
impl Unpin for RcHeightfieldLayerSet
impl UnwindSafe for RcHeightfieldLayerSet
Blanket Implementations§
Source§impl<T> ArchivePointee for T
impl<T> ArchivePointee for T
Source§type ArchivedMetadata = ()
type ArchivedMetadata = ()
The archived version of the pointer metadata for this type.
Source§fn pointer_metadata(
_: &<T as ArchivePointee>::ArchivedMetadata,
) -> <T as Pointee>::Metadata
fn pointer_metadata( _: &<T as ArchivePointee>::ArchivedMetadata, ) -> <T as Pointee>::Metadata
Converts some archived metadata to the pointer metadata for itself.
Source§impl<T> BorrowMut<T> for Twhere
T: ?Sized,
impl<T> BorrowMut<T> for Twhere
T: ?Sized,
Source§fn borrow_mut(&mut self) -> &mut T
fn borrow_mut(&mut self) -> &mut T
Mutably borrows from an owned value. Read more